Inferring Networks and Estimating Influence in Social Media

The propagation of information, cascading behavior, spread of ideas, viruses and diseases through a network have been studied in different contexts, such as viral marketing (Kempe et al., 2003), the spread of news and opinions (Adar et al., 2004), the spread of technological inovations (Rogers, 1999), and the spread of infectious diseases (Anderson et al., 1992). Inferring Diffusion Networks with Sparse Cascades by Structure Transfer

Inferring diffusion networks from traces of cascades has been intensively studied to gain a better understanding of information diffusion. Traditional methods normally formulate a generative model to find the network that can generate the cascades with the maximum likelihood. Inferring Motif-Based Diffusion Models for Social Networks

Existing diffusion models for social networks often assume that the activation of a node depends independently on their parents’ activations. Some recent work showed that incorporating the structural and behavioral dependency among the parent nodes allows more accurate diffusion models to be inferred. Inferring Policy Diffusion Networks in the American States∗

For decades scholars of state politics have studied the ways in which innovations in public policy diffuse across the states. Several studies indicate that policy diffusion is an explicitly dyadic process whereby states learn and adopt policies from their neighbors in geographic, social, economic, and political space.
